What I Look for Before Buying Seven Eight Hair Color
When I shop for Seven Eight Hair Color, I first check the shade range, formula quality, and how well it matches my hair type. I also pay attention to whether it is permanent, semi-permanent, or temporary, because that changes how long the color lasts and how often I need to reapply it.
I Always Check the Shade Match
One of the most important things for me is choosing the right shade. I look at the color chart carefully and compare it with my current hair color and undertone. If I want a natural look, I usually pick a shade close to my base color. If I want a bold change, I choose a richer or brighter tone.
Formula and Ingredients Matter to Me
I prefer hair color that feels gentle on my scalp and hair. Before I buy, I review the ingredients to see if the formula includes conditioning agents or nourishing oils. If my hair feels dry or damaged, I look for a color that promises extra moisture and less harshness.
I Consider My Hair Condition First
My hair condition affects the result a lot. If my hair is already dry, I avoid overly strong formulas that may cause more damage. If my hair is healthy, I have more flexibility. I also make sure the product is suitable for my hair texture, whether it is straight, wavy, curly, or coarse.
Longevity and Fade Resistance Are Important
I want my color to last without fading too quickly. That is why I check how long the shade is expected to stay vibrant. For me, a good Seven Eight Hair Color should hold its tone well after washing and still look fresh for several weeks.

Ease of Application Is a Big Plus
I prefer a hair color that is easy to mix and apply at home. If the instructions are clear and the kit includes useful tools, I feel more confident using it. A smooth application process saves me time and helps me avoid mistakes.
I Compare Price and Value
I do not just look at the price tag. I compare the cost with the quality, quantity, and results. Sometimes a slightly more expensive product is worth it if it gives better coverage, longer-lasting color, and healthier-looking hair.
Patch Test Is a Must for Me
Before using any new hair color, I always do a patch test. This helps me check for allergies or scalp sensitivity. I never skip this step because it gives me peace of mind before applying the color fully.
